Section: 5:10-4.1: New Jersey Sports and Exposition Authority transferred to the Department of State.
1. The New Jersey Sports and Exposition Authority, established as a public body corporate and politic in the Department of Community Affairs pursuant to section 4 of P.L.1971, c.137 (C.5:10-4), together with its functions, powers and duties, is transferred as a public body corporate and politic to the Department of State. The transfer made pursuant to this section shall be made in accordance with the provisions of the "State Agency Transfer Act," P.L.1971, c.375 (C.52:14D-1 et seq.).
L.2012, c.15, s.1.
